Menominee Disability Age 35 to 64 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 45,777,329 people shows a significant positive correlation between the proportion of Menominee and percentage of population with a disability between the ages 34 and 64 in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.642 and weighted average of 15.9%. On average, for every 1% (one percent) increase in Menominee within a typical geography, there is an increase of 0.16% in percentage of population with a disability between the ages 34 and 64.
It is essential to understand that the correlation between the percentage of Menominee and percentage of population with a disability between the ages 34 and 64 does not imply a direct cause-and-effect relationship. It remains uncertain whether the presence of Menominee influences an upward or downward trend in the level of percentage of population with a disability between the ages 34 and 64 within an area, or if Menominee simply ended up residing in those areas with higher or lower levels of percentage of population with a disability between the ages 34 and 64 due to other factors.
